NDT Leak Testing
Non-destructive leak testing, often abbreviated as NDT, represents a pivotal approach for locating hidden imperfections in pressurized components without causing any alteration. This vital capability finds broad implementation across various sectors, including petrochemical, where part integrity is paramount. Various techniques, such as inert gas leak detection, boiling testing, and acoustic sound techniques, are employed to evaluate the tightness of connections. The capacity to discover minute escapes early in the assembly process significantly reduces the risk of catastrophic breakdown and ensures the dependability of the finished product.
Detecting Subsurface Pipe Surveys
pPinpointing leaks in subsurface water lines can be a significant challenge. Subsurface pipe assessments employ specialized techniques to locate these often-undetected problems before they escalate into expensive repairs or even property damage. These assessments commonly involve sound detection, GPR imaging, and sometimes tracer testing. A thorough inspection not only pinpoints the leak’s specific site but also helps to assess the scope of the damage, leading to effective remediation strategies.
Oil Leak Assessment
Maintaining the integrity of critical pipeline infrastructure necessitates robust leak detection systems. These systems often utilize a combination of technologies, including satellite sensing, fiber optic leak detection, and acoustic analysis to identify potential problems before they escalate into serious environmental or financial incidents. Furthermore, advancements in data and machine algorithms are enabling more accurate and early leak detection, lowering the risk of sudden disruptions and ensuring the safe transport of critical materials. Regular assessment and repair of these detection systems are also paramount for their continued effectiveness.
Proactive Water Leak Identification Solutions
The escalating cost of water damage and related repairs has spurred a surge in interest for early water leak identification solutions. Traditional methods, like periodic visual checks, are often slow and fail to detect minor issues before they grow into serious problems. Innovative technologies are now accessible to provide continuous tracking of pipe systems. These feature wireless detectors that can be strategically placed throughout a property to warn homeowners or property managers to potential moisture issues in immediately. This shifts the approach from damage repair to minimizing risks, ultimately reducing costs and preserving valuable property.
